Iimpawu zeMveliso
- Ulwakhiwo oluluqilima lokuchasa{0}}i-Oxidation: I-oxidation-umphezulu wephepha legraphite elikwaziyo ukumelana ne-nano{1}}isikali se-ceramic okanye isinyithi esichasayo{2}}i-oxidation coating, enokwenza ifilimu ekhuselayo ezinzileyo kwindawo ephezulu{3}}yobushushu obungqongileyo, icothisa isantya se-oxidation yesiseko semathiriyeli yegraphite. Ubomi bayo bokuchasana{5}}ne-oxidation bubude ngokuphindwe ka-3-5 kunobo bamaphepha egraphite aqhelekileyo.
- {0}Uzinzo lobushushu obuphezulu: Iyakwazi ukumelana namaqondo obushushu exesha elide-ayi 600{2}}1000℃kwiatmosphere yomoya, ngonyamezelo lwexeshana elifutshane ukuya kuthi ga kwi 1200℃. Izinga lokunciphisa ukusebenza komzimba kumaqondo aphezulu angaphantsi okanye alingana ne-5%, ukugcina imfezeko yesakhiwo kunye namandla omatshini.
- Okuninzi-Ukuziqhelanisa nokuSebenza: Unomlinganiso ophantsi we-friction (Ngaphantsi okanye ulingana no-0.15) kunye ne-thermal conductivity ephezulu (150-300 W / (m·K)). Ikwanakho nokuguquguquka okuthile kwaye inokunqunyulwa kwaye iqhutywe kwiimilo ezinzima ngokweemfuno, kunye nokufakwa okuphezulu.
- Ukunyangwa kweMichiza yokuNywa: Inonyamezelo olululo kumajelo eendaba ekhemikhali njengeeasidi, ialkali, kunye nezinyibilikisi eziphilayo, kwaye isenokwenza ngokuzinzileyo kwiindawo ezingcolisa imizi-mveliso ngaphandle kokuna kwemvula yezinto eziyingozi.
Izicelo zeMveliso
- I-Industrial Kiln Field: I-oxidation{0}}amaphepha egraphite anganyangekiyo asetyenziswa njengokutywina kweegaskets, ii-baffles zokugquma ubushushu, kunye neendawo ezixhasayo kwizinto zokufudumeza{1}}izixhobo zobushushu eziphezulu ezifana ne-ceramic kilns kunye neziko zokunyibilika zeglasi, ezinceda ukunciphisa ilahleko ephezulu ye-oxidation yobushushu kunye nokwandisa umjikelo wogcino lwezixhobo.
- Inkqubo yaMandla oMbane: Ilungelelaniswe njengobushushu-ukuqhuba kunye nokutywinwa kwezixhobo zamandla ezifana neeseli zamafutha kunye{1}}nezixhobo zobushushu obuphezulu, ukuzuza ukuqhuba okusebenzayo kobushushu kunye nokutywinwa kwerhasi kwindawo yokusabela{2}}kubushushu obuphezulu ukuqinisekisa ukusebenza ngokukhuselekileyo kwenkqubo.
- Ishishini loomatshini beMetallurgical: Isebenza njengeendawo eziphezulu-ezikwaziyo ukumelana nobushushu kunye neegaskets ezikhuselayo zentsimbi eqhubekayo yokugalela izixhobo kunye neziko lokunyanga ubushushu, ukuxhathisa ukhukuliseko kunye ne-oxidative corrosion evela{1}}kunyibilika kwetsimbi ephezulu yobushushu, kunye nokuphucula uzinzo lokusebenza kwezixhobo.
- Indawo yoMbane kunye neyoMbane: Isetyenziswa njenge gaskets zokulahla ubushushu kumalungu aphezulu{0}amandla e-elektroniki, isebenzisa ukuhanjiswa okuphezulu kwe-thermal ukutshabalalisa ubushushu ngokukhawuleza, kunye nokwandisa ubomi benkonzo yezixhobo zombane ngenxa yepropathi-echasene ne-oxidation.
